Leveraging Automation for Customer Loyalty
Automation is a game changer in email marketing. It allows you to maintain consistent communication with minimal effort. This efficiency is a boon for fostering customer loyalty.
Marketing automation software helps schedule and send emails. It triggers messages based on user actions or specific dates. These triggers ensure timely and relevant communications.
Here’s how automation can boost loyalty:
- Welcome Series: Greet new subscribers with an automated welcome sequence. It sets the tone for future interactions.
- Behavioral Triggers: Send messages based on actions like abandoned carts. It encourages customers to complete their purchases.
- Anniversary and Birthday Emails: Recognize customer milestones with automated greetings. Personalized offers during these times can enhance positive sentiments.
- Re-engagement Campaigns: Revive interest among inactive subscribers. Automated content aimed at re-engagement can bring them back.
Automation also provides valuable analytics. Track metrics like open rates and click-throughs. Use these insights to refine strategies and enhance customer loyalty further.

Measuring Success: Key Metrics and Analytics
Measuring the success of email campaigns is essential. Key metrics and analytics inform strategy and reveal areas for improvement. Tracking and analyzing these metrics provide actionable insights.
Open rate is a primary metric. It reflects the percentage of recipients who open emails. A high open rate indicates effective subject lines and timing.
Click-through rate (CTR) measures engagement. It shows how many recipients clicked links within the email. A high CTR suggests content relevance and effectiveness.
Conversion rates are critical for assessing ROI. They track the number of recipients who completed desired actions. This metric is vital for campaign success evaluation.
Bounce rate also warrants attention. It indicates undeliverable emails and impacts sender reputation. Minimizing bounces ensures better deliverability and engagement.
Metrics provide valuable feedback. They help refine strategies, improve messages, and ultimately enhance campaign outcomes. Consistent monitoring is crucial for sustained success in email marketing.

Timing and Frequency: When to Send Emails
Sending emails at the right time is crucial. It can significantly impact open and engagement rates. Understanding when your audience is most active is key.
Analyze data to determine optimal send times. Different audiences have different habits. Experimenting with various times can uncover the best fit.
Frequency plays a role in email campaign success. Too frequent, and you risk annoying subscribers. Too infrequent, and your brand might be forgotten.
Balance is necessary for maintaining interest without annoyance. Testing different frequencies can help find the sweet spot. It ensures your content stays relevant and welcomed.
Avoid peak work hours when sending emails. Recipients are likely busy and distracted. Early mornings or late afternoons often yield better engagement.
Use A/B testing to refine timing strategies. Split tests can reveal what works best for your audience. They offer insights into further optimizing campaigns.
